Output 043e2842e1fa69661f23c7fb3e6b64ba2ce625ea3ac7d19f7217052b067923f7:15

value
318215
script pubkey
OP_0 OP_PUSHBYTES_20 5085b7112efea3942be833fa4f3e9db32e073a6c
address
bc1q2zzmwyfwl63eg2lgx0ay705akvhqwwnv8ghvfj
transaction
043e2842e1fa69661f23c7fb3e6b64ba2ce625ea3ac7d19f7217052b067923f7
spent
true